North Korean leader Kim Jong Un met Russia’s main security counselor, Sergei Shoigu, on Friday, and said North Korea will continue to support Russia’s fight to protect national sovereignty, North Korean state media KCNA said on Saturday.
Shoigu traveled to North Korea and discussed Ukraine with Kim, Russian news agency Tass said on Friday.

Kim and Shoigu have discussed ways to further expand and strengthen the exchanges and cooperation between Russia and North Korea in various fields, including safety, KCNA said without going into detail.
